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- a) es funktioniert besonders gut, wenn oft nacheinander ähnliche vergleiche ausgeführt werden, z.b. in schleifen
- nachteile: es wird komplexere hardware benötigt, es wird länger zur entschlüsselung der branches (und damit aufgrund der pipeline auch alle umliegenden instruktionen) gebraucht.
- b) softwareseitig kann man die reihenfolge der instruktionen oft so ändern, dass es keine/weniger data hazards gibt.
- hardwareseitig kann man data forwarding benutzen.
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ement